External disk storage up 12.5% in Q3 2005, 505 petabytes shipped

According to IDC, factory revenue in the external disk storage systems market grew a record 12.5% YTY to $3.9 bln in Q3 2005. The total worldwide disk storage systems market also grew at a record year-over-year rate of 13.3% to $5.7 bln in Q3 2005. Total disk storage petabytes grew 58% YTY in Q3 2005, eclipsing half an exabyte for the first time at 505 petabytes. EMC maintained its lead in the external disk storage systems market with 20.3%, followed by HP and IBM with 19.1% and 12.9% revenue share, respectively. Hitachi improved its share position to end the quarter in a virtual tie with Dell for the fourth position with 8.3% revenue share versus 8.4% for Dell.

Global external storage disk market in Q3 2005
 Q3 2005Q3 2004Growth
VendorRevenue, mln. $Share, %Revenue, mln. $Share, %YTY
EMC$786 20.3%$735 21.3%7.0%
HP$740 19.1%$645 18.7%14.7%
IBM$499 12.9%$415 12.0%20.2%
Dell$325 8.4%$243 7.1%33.5%
Hitachi$321 8.3%$289 8.4%11.1%
Others$1,207 31.1%$1,120 32.5%7.8%
Total$3,878 100.0%$3,447 100.0%12.5%
Source: IDC
